Abstract
The utility model discloses one kind without the axle sample preparation device of stickiness fine grained soil three, it is related to a kind of sample preparation device of soil test, solve to pass through existing triaxial test sample preparation device sample preparation without stickiness fine grained soil, it is difficult to produce, the problem of sample mass can not be ensured, the technical scheme of use is:Without the axle sample preparation device of stickiness fine grained soil three, including base, sample holder, molding cylinder and pressing plate, sample holder is removably attachable to base, and in being fixed on base in sample holder and by hold-down bolt, molding cylinder is made up of molding jacket casing 2~4 arc plates;Aspirating hole and the first joint of connection are set in base;Pressing plate is cylindrical, and the diameter of pressing plate is adapted with the internal diameter of molding cylinder, and bellmouth is set at the center of pressing plate upper bottom surface, and aspirating hole and the second joint of connection are set in pressing plate.By emulsion film a set of on sample holder, the first joint is evacuated, latex film is close to molding tube inner surface, is easy to sample preparation to operate.By the second joint, it is negative pressure state to make obtained sample, avoids collapsing, tilts, is scattered.

Background technology
Generally comprise sand and silt without stickiness fine grained soil, in the engineerings such as road, building, sand have easily compacting and after
The characteristics of phase sedimentation is small.Sand is under dense state, using the teaching of the invention it is possible to provide compared with large bearing capacity, is commonly used as good foundation material;Sand
Soil less stable, is a kind of soft foundation in a loose state.Silt is that the one kind frequently encountered in ground observation is native, powder
Soil is difficult to be compacted and to reinforce difficulty big.The hidden danger such as liquefaction, piping in engineering be present without stickiness fine grained soil, therefore, set in engineering
Before meter, it is very necessary to obtain the mechanical characteristic index without stickiness fine grained soil by test method.
Mainly obtained currently without stickiness fine grained soil stress-strain characteristics by ordinary triaxial test, test requirements document will be without stickiness
Three axle samples in the small three axles sample of diameter 3.91cm, high 8.0cm or diameter 6.18cm, high 12.5cm are made in fine grained soil.But
That no stickiness fine grained soil does not have a cohesive strength, existing method for making sample easily sample is caused in specimen is made damage or
It can not be molded, and the sample after being made easily collapses, and especially sample is easily destroyed in transfer process is moved.Generally, make
Make 10 groups only to succeed 1 group, have a strong impact on test efficiency.
Another scheme, which is selected on triaxial apparatus, directly carries out sample producing, but easily to three axles during sample compacting processed
Instrument causes to damage, and triaxial apparatus belongs to your smart instrument, and institute is inadvisable in this way.

Embodiment
The utility model is described in further detail below in conjunction with the accompanying drawings.
As shown in figure 1, the utility model is without the axle sample preparation device of stickiness fine grained soil three, including base 1, sample holder 2, molding cylinder 3
With pressing plate 4, the sample holder 2 is detachably connected on the base 1, such as is connected through a screw thread between base 1 and sample holder 2,
Or neck is set on base 1, sample holder 2 is stuck in the neck.Molding cylinder 3 is placed in sample holder 2 and solid by hold-down bolt 5
Due on the base 1, for the ease of dismantling molding cylinder 3, also avoid damaging sample when dismantling molding cylinder 3, molding cylinder 3 is by 2
~4 arc plate compositions, such as 3.Meanwhile each piece of arc plate is fixed on base 1 by hold-down bolt 5.Or molding
Cylinder 3 is respectively provided with a hold-down bolt 5 because two pieces of arc plates form on every piece of arc plate.
Because molding cylinder 3 is assembled by arc plate, in order to improve the stability of molding cylinder 3, the outside of molding cylinder 3 also covers
If mould cuff 9, mould cuff 9 is as shown in Figure 2.
Aspirating hole is set in base 1, and one end of aspirating hole is connected to the gap between molding cylinder 3 and sample holder 2, aspirating hole
The other end set the first joint 6.First joint 6 is used to be evacuated, and latex film 11 is close to the inner surface of molding cylinder 3, for the ease of
Exhaust, the inner surface of molding cylinder 3 can also set air discharge duct in circumferencial direction and length direction.
The pressing plate 4 is cylindrical, and the diameter of pressing plate 4 is adapted with the internal diameter of molding cylinder 3, the center of the upper bottom surface of pressing plate 4
Place sets bellmouth 7, and bellmouth 7 is used to ensure to carry out the accurate of triaxial test pressing position.Aspirating hole is set in pressing plate 4, is evacuated
The one end in hole is connected to the bottom surface of pressing plate 4, and the other end of aspirating hole sets the second joint 8.Sample is taken out by the second joint 8
Gas, it is temporary transient negative pressure state to make obtained sample.
Also include compaction hammer without the axle sample preparation device of stickiness fine grained soil three, compaction hammer is by guide rod and the hammer body structure being placed on guide rod
Into.
By carrying out sample preparation without the axle sample preparation device of stickiness fine grained soil three, first, sample holder 2 is installed on base 1, sample holder
Permeable stone is put on 2, latex film 11 is placed on sample holder 2, and is arranged rubber band or band 12.In order to improve the He of latex film 11
Seal between sample holder 2, the outside of sample holder 2 set at least one circle groove, and rubber band or band 12 are stuck in the recessed of sample holder 2
In groove.Secondly, combine molding cylinder 3 and be arranged on by housing screw 5 on base 1, the outside of molding cylinder 3 is pressed from both sides by mould cuff 9
Tight arc plate.One circle groove is set on base 1 with the contact position of molding cylinder 3, sealing ring 10 is set in groove.Again, vavuum pump is used
Pumping process is carried out to the first joint 6, latex film 11 is close to the inner surface of molding cylinder 3, is easy to next step sample preparation to operate.According to
Sample dry density will be layered to pour into and be layered without stickiness fine grained soil hits reality, then permeable stone and pressing plate 4, pressure are installed in sample upper surface
Plate 4 is placed in latex film 11 by band 12, the settable at least one circle groove of the periphery of pressing plate 4, the groove of the cocker pressing plate 4 of band 12
It is interior.Again, sample is evacuated by the second joint 8, it is temporary transient negative pressure state to make obtained sample, avoid sample from collapsing, tilt,
It is scattered.Finally, after sample prepares, vavuum pump is closed, and removes molding cylinder 3, now sample is temporary transient vacuum state, together with breast
Glued membrane 11 is removed together with sample holder 2, is directly placed into triaxial apparatus Sample devices.Without the axle sample preparation device of stickiness fine grained soil three, structure letter
Single, sample making course is easy to operate, is made without the axle sample success rate of stickiness fine grained soil three close to 100%.
